Bringing a New Dog to Your Home: Tips for Creating Harmony

Adding a new furry companion to your family is an exciting event. However, it's essential to integrate your new dog into your dwelling smoothly to ensure a harmonious living situation.

Here are some helpful guidelines to make the transition as pleasant as possible:

* **Begin Slow:** Avoid overwhelming your new dog with too much attention at once. Allow them to check here adjust to their different surroundings gradually.

* **Safe Space:** Create a designated quiet space for your dog where they can rest away from the hustle and bustle of the home.

* **Step-by-step Introductions:** Introduce your new dog to other pets in your unit slowly and under supervision. Allow them to sniff each other through a barrier first, then gradually expand their interactions.

* **Set Boundaries:** Clearly define boundaries for your dog from the start.

* **Positive Reinforcement:** Use positive reinforcement methods, such as rewards, to reward good behavior and help your new dog feel comfortable in their unfamiliar home.

Remember, patience and understanding are important when introducing a new dog to your household. With time and effort, you can create a loving and harmonious environment for all your animal companions.
